Output 70869498b88d8cb674a15d92f231769bbdc733187e116a289fa468c733c56f6a:951

value
594662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 979be56686afd0e649ab6449436d43d067665816 OP_EQUAL
address
3FWeiMstAKhYrycW53J1XyodHinLKWe19P
transaction
70869498b88d8cb674a15d92f231769bbdc733187e116a289fa468c733c56f6a
spent
true